The Shenzhen Municipal Foreign Affairs Office issued its first civil and commercial affair Apostille Certificates to local enterprises Tuesday morning, marking the implementation of the Convention Abolishing the Requirement of Legalization for Foreign Public Documents in China since Tuesday.

Nearly 200 teams of more than 1,200 sailors from over 30 countries and regions set sail at the 15th China Cup International Regatta (CCIR) 2023 at Daya Bay in Dapeng New District on Nov. 3. The race was launched Nov. 2 and will last through Nov. 6.

Shenzhen's economy posted a steady recovery and the quality of development has been improved, with its gross domestic product (GDP) growing 5.4% year on year to reach 2.4468 trillion yuan (US$334 billion) in the first three quarters of 2023, according to the local statistics bureau yesterday.
